just put this together, still waiting for the stickers...

 i bought this as a frame and fork from a shop in harrow in about 91/92 ish, for £99 i think..  in about 98 i painted it blue for some unknown reason and recently have attempted to restore it to it's former glory..   i still have the correct bars and sprocket but opted not to use them due to tattyness.  the bars on it were the peregrine ones with metal everywhere.
   the stem was a polished peregrine one and i managed to source one in the US on ebay, the dude wouldn't ship to the uk so i got him to send it to a hotel where my mate was on holiday.  most of the other parts are pretty straight forward. 
  It also used to have a peregrine front brake but i've just gone for the pitbull on the back which it used to have.
